    hello i got stuck at step 5 while installing perl modules with cpan.

    i noticed a comment on lwp…

    here’s what i get when i try the avmisvid debug at the prompt.

    ERROR: MISSING REQUIRED BASIC MODULES:
    IO::Wrap
    IO::Stringy
    Unix::Syslog
    Mail::Field
    Mail::Address
    Mail::Header
    Mail::Internet
    MIME::Words
    MIME::Head
    MIME::Body
    MIME::Entity
    MIME::Parser
    Net::Server
    Net::Server::PreForkSimple
    MIME::Decoder::Base64
    MIME::Decoder::Binary
    MIME::Decoder::Gzip64
    MIME::Decoder::NBit
    MIME::Decoder::QuotedPrint
    MIME::Decoder::UU
    BEGIN failed–compilation aborted at /usr/bin/amavisd line 128.

    please help i feel like i got really close.

    thanks

    okay so the problem above was solved by downloading xcode 1.1 from apple developer web site.

    i reran the cpan command and everything worked well.

    these are the last few statements after running
    sudo su clamav
    amavisd debug

    Apr 4 22:20:17 iz-pocket.local amavisd[424]: Net::Server: Beginning prefork (2 processes)
    Apr 4 22:20:17 iz-pocket.local amavisd[424]: Net::Server: Starting “2” children
    Apr 4 22:20:17 iz-pocket.local amavisd[425]: Net::Server: Child Preforked (425)
    Apr 4 22:20:17 iz-pocket.local amavisd[424]: Net::Server: Parent ready for children.
    Apr 4 22:20:17 iz-pocket.local amavisd[426]: Net::Server: Child Preforked (426)

    only problem is when i test the system by sending an email with a known virus the email goes thru.

    is there a clam log that i can look at.
